What is black chicken from China?

In China, the Silkie is called wu gu ji — black-boned chicken. It has been prized for its medicinal value since the seventh or eighth century, said Yu Ying-Shih, a retired professor of Chinese and East Asian studies at Princeton University. Women who have just given birth eat it for energy.

Why is the chicken bone black?

Darkening around bones occurs primarily in young chickens. Since their bones have not calcified completely, pigment from the bone marrow can seep through the porous bones. When the chicken is cooked, the pigment turns dark. It is perfectly safe to eat chicken meat that turns dark during cooking.

Do any animals have black bones?

Some breeds of chicken – like the Kadaknath of India and the Ayam Cemani of Indonesia – are extremely black. Their feathers, beaks, skin, meat, internal organs, and even bones are black. The feathers, beak, eyes, tongue, and skin are all black (although the Kadaknath sometimes has a rather greenish tinge). …

Why is Chinese black chicken black?

In 2011, genetics discovered that the unusual color of the meat and internal organs of these birds, a phenomenon called fibromelanosis, is associated with the mutation of the endothelin-3 gene, which is responsible for the development of pigment, producing cells, which causes an excessive amount of blackening of not …

Do black chicken lay black eggs?

Ayam Cemani: The Black Chicken Egg Chicken Its feathers are black, its beak is black, and its comb and skin are also black. But responsible breeders will be the first to tell you that no, the Ayam Cemani does not lay pitch-black eggs. In fact, their eggs are cream in color.

Why should Poultry not be washed before cooking?

Washing raw chicken before cooking it can increase your risk of food poisoning from campylobacter bacteria. Splashing water from washing chicken under a tap can spread the bacteria onto hands, work surfaces, clothing and cooking equipment.

What makes a Xichuan black bone chicken different?

Unlike other chicken breeds, Xichuan black-bone chickens have blue-shelled eggs, and black meat, beaks, skin, bones, and legs. The breeding history and the economically important traits of this breed have not yet been explored at the genomic level.

Where did the black bone chicken come from?

Xichuan black-bone chickens were primarily developed in a mountainous and inaccessible region in Xichuan County, China. Because transportation and trade were restricted, local resources were used for medical treatments, such as diet supplementation therapy. These incentives encouraged the selection of black skin in chickens.

What kind of chicken has 5 black parts?

The Xichuan black-bone chicken (XBC), named for the Chinese prefecture of Xichuan, typically has five black parts (beak, skin, bones, legs, and meat) that distinguish it from other chicken breeds.

What can black bone chickens do for You?

Black-bone chickens are commonly believed to have medicinal properties and have been used as remedies to enhance the human immune system [ 19 ], prevent emaciation [ 20 ], treat diabetes [ 21 ], and cure conditions such as menstrual abnormalities and postpartum complications [ 22 ].
